外包需求管理工具包括项目管理软件、协作平台、需求追踪工具、文档管理系统以及沟通工具。这些工具的结合使用能够极大地提高外包项目的管理效率,确保所有需求都能准确传达并得到满足。其中,项目管理软件尤为重要,因为它能够提供全局视角,帮助项目经理跟踪进度、分配任务并管理资源。
一、项目管理软件
项目管理软件是外包需求管理中不可或缺的一部分。它能够提供一个集中的平台来管理任务、跟踪进度、分配资源和分析绩效。以下是一些常用的项目管理软件及其功能。
1、Jira
Jira是一个广泛使用的项目管理工具,特别适用于软件开发项目。它提供了强大的需求追踪、任务管理和团队协作功能。使用Jira,团队可以创建和管理用户故事、任务和缺陷,并通过看板和燃尽图来监控项目进展。
2、Trello
Trello是一个灵活且易用的项目管理工具,适用于各种类型的项目。它通过看板和卡片系统来组织任务,用户可以拖放任务卡片来更新其状态。Trello的简单界面和强大的插件系统使其成为小型团队和个人项目的理想选择。
3、Asana
Asana是一款功能丰富的项目管理工具,适用于中大型团队。它提供了任务管理、进度跟踪、时间表和工作负载管理等功能。Asana的多视图功能(如列表视图、看板视图和时间线视图)使团队能够根据需要定制其工作方式。
二、协作平台
协作平台在外包项目中起着至关重要的作用,因为它们能够促进团队成员之间的沟通和协作。这些平台通常提供即时消息、文件共享和视频会议等功能。
1、Slack
Slack是一个流行的团队协作工具,提供了频道、直接消息和文件共享等功能。团队可以创建不同的频道来讨论特定的项目或主题,使用Slack进行实时沟通,减少了电子邮件的使用。
2、Microsoft Teams
Microsoft Teams是一个强大的协作平台,集成了聊天、视频会议、文件共享和应用集成功能。Teams与Microsoft 365无缝集成,使其成为使用Microsoft生态系统的企业的理想选择。
3、Google Workspace
Google Workspace(原G Suite)提供了一系列协作工具,包括GmAIl、Google Drive、Google Docs、Google Sheets和Google Meet。它们共同构成了一个全面的协作环境,适用于各种规模的团队。
三、需求追踪工具
需求追踪工具用于捕获、管理和跟踪项目需求,确保所有需求都能被准确记录并得到满足。这些工具通常与项目管理软件集成,提供一个集中管理需求的界面。
1、Confluence
Confluence是一个企业级的知识管理和协作工具,常与Jira集成使用。它提供了强大的文档管理和需求追踪功能,团队可以在Confluence中创建、编辑和共享需求文档,并链接到Jira任务。
2、ReqView
ReqView是一个独立的需求管理工具,适用于捕获和跟踪项目需求。它支持需求的层次结构和版本控制,用户可以定义需求的优先级、状态和属性,并生成需求报告。
3, ReQtest
ReQtest是一款基于云的需求管理和测试管理工具。它提供了需求追踪、测试管理和缺陷管理功能,使团队能够在一个平台上管理整个项目生命周期。
四、文档管理系统
文档管理系统用于存储、管理和共享项目文档,确保所有相关文档都能被方便地访问和更新。这些系统通常提供版本控制、权限管理和协作功能。
1、SharePoint
SharePoint是一个企业级的文档管理和协作平台,集成了文件存储、版本控制和权限管理功能。团队可以使用SharePoint创建和管理项目文档,并通过其强大的搜索功能快速找到所需的文件。
2、Google Drive
Google Drive是一个流行的云存储和文档管理服务,提供了文件共享、协作编辑和版本控制功能。团队可以在Google Drive中存储和管理项目文档,并使用Google Docs、Sheets和Slides进行实时协作。
3、Dropbox Business
Dropbox Business是一个企业级的文件存储和共享平台,提供了文件同步、版本控制和权限管理功能。团队可以使用Dropbox Business存储和共享项目文档,并通过其强大的集成能力与其他工具协作。
五、沟通工具
有效的沟通是外包项目成功的关键。沟通工具用于促进团队成员之间的交流,确保所有人都能及时获得项目信息。
1、Zoom
Zoom是一个广泛使用的视频会议工具,提供了高清音视频、屏幕共享和会议录制等功能。团队可以使用Zoom进行在线会议、培训和演示,确保项目沟通顺畅。
2、Skype
Skype是一款经典的即时消息和视频通话工具,提供了聊天、语音通话和视频通话功能。团队可以使用Skype进行一对一或群组聊天,方便地进行项目讨论。
3、Microsoft Teams
Microsoft Teams不仅是一个协作平台,也是一个强大的沟通工具。它集成了聊天、语音通话和视频会议功能,用户可以在Teams中进行各种形式的沟通。
六、集成与自动化工具
集成与自动化工具用于将不同的需求管理工具连接起来,自动化重复性任务,简化工作流程。这些工具能够提高团队的效率,减少人为错误。
1、Zapier
Zapier是一个强大的自动化工具,允许用户将不同的应用程序连接起来,创建自动化工作流程(称为Zaps)。用户可以使用Zapier将项目管理软件、协作平台和需求追踪工具集成在一起,实现数据同步和任务自动化。
2、Integromat
Integromat是另一个流行的自动化平台,提供了丰富的集成和自动化功能。用户可以使用Integromat设计复杂的工作流程,将不同的工具连接起来,自动化数据传输和任务执行。
3、Microsoft Power Automate
Microsoft Power Automate(原Microsoft Flow)是一个企业级的自动化平台,集成了Microsoft 365应用和第三方服务。用户可以使用Power Automate创建自动化工作流,实现跨应用的数据同步和任务自动化。
七、版本控制系统
版本控制系统用于管理项目的源代码和文档的版本,确保所有更改都能被准确记录和回溯。这些系统对于软件开发项目尤为重要。
1、Git
Git是一个广泛使用的分布式版本控制系统,适用于各种规模的项目。团队可以使用Git管理源代码的版本,跟踪更改历史,并通过分支和合并功能实现并行开发。
2、Subversion (SVN)
Subversion (SVN) 是一个集中式版本控制系统,提供了版本管理、分支和标签等功能。团队可以使用SVN管理源代码和文档的版本,确保所有更改都能被准确记录。
3、Mercurial
Mercurial是一个分布式版本控制系统,类似于Git。它提供了版本管理、分支和合并等功能,适用于大型项目和分布式团队。团队可以使用Mercurial管理源代码和文档的版本,确保所有更改都能被准确记录。
八、测试管理工具
测试管理工具用于管理和跟踪项目的测试过程,确保所有需求都能被充分测试和验证。这些工具通常与需求追踪和缺陷管理工具集成,提供一个全面的测试管理平台。
1、TestRail
TestRail是一个功能强大的测试管理工具,提供了测试用例管理、测试执行和测试报告等功能。团队可以使用TestRail创建和管理测试用例,跟踪测试执行情况,并生成详细的测试报告。
2、Quality Center (QC)
Quality Center (QC) 是一个企业级的测试管理工具,提供了测试规划、测试执行和缺陷管理等功能。团队可以使用QC创建和管理测试用例,跟踪测试进展,并管理测试中的缺陷。
3、Zephyr
Zephyr是一个灵活的测试管理工具,集成了测试用例管理、测试执行和缺陷管理等功能。团队可以使用Zephyr创建和管理测试用例,跟踪测试进展,并生成测试报告。
九、报告和分析工具
报告和分析工具用于生成项目的各类报告和分析数据,帮助团队了解项目的进展和绩效。这些工具通常与项目管理和需求追踪工具集成,提供一个全面的报告和分析平台。
1、Tableau
Tableau是一个强大的数据可视化和分析工具,适用于各种类型的数据分析。团队可以使用Tableau创建项目进展和绩效的可视化报告,帮助管理层做出数据驱动的决策。
2、Power BI
Power BI是一个企业级的商业智能和数据分析工具,提供了数据可视化和报告生成功能。团队可以使用Power BI创建项目的各类报告和仪表板,实时监控项目进展和绩效。
3、Google Data Studio
Google Data Studio是一个免费的数据可视化和报告工具,集成了Google Analytics、Google Sheets和其他数据源。团队可以使用Google Data Studio创建项目的各类报告和仪表板,实时监控项目进展和绩效。
十、风险管理工具
风险管理工具用于识别、评估和管理项目中的风险,确保项目能够按计划进行并按时交付。这些工具通常与项目管理和需求追踪工具集成,提供一个全面的风险管理平台。
1、RiskWatch
RiskWatch是一个全面的风险管理工具,提供了风险识别、评估和管理等功能。团队可以使用RiskWatch识别项目中的风险,评估风险的影响和可能性,并制定风险应对计划。
2、Active Risk Manager (ARM)
Active Risk Manager (ARM) 是一个企业级的风险管理工具,提供了风险识别、评估和管理等功能。团队可以使用ARM识别项目中的风险,评估风险的影响和可能性,并制定风险应对计划。
3、RiskyProject
RiskyProject是一个项目风险管理工具,提供了风险识别、评估和管理等功能。团队可以使用RiskyProject识别项目中的风险,评估风险的影响和可能性,并制定风险应对计划。
通过使用以上这些外包需求管理工具,团队可以更有效地管理外包项目,确保所有需求都能被准确传达并得到满足,从而提高项目的成功率和客户满意度。
相关问答FAQs:
1. 什么是外包需求管理工具?
外包需求管理工具是一种用于管理和跟踪外包项目需求的软件或工具。它可以帮助企业和组织更有效地与外包合作伙伴进行沟通和协作,确保项目顺利进行并达到预期的目标。
2. 外包需求管理工具都有哪些功能?
外包需求管理工具通常具有以下功能:
- 需求收集和分析: 通过收集和分析外包项目的需求,帮助企业理解项目的范围和目标,从而更好地与外包合作伙伴进行沟通和协调。
- 需求优先级管理: 可以根据项目的紧急程度和重要性,对需求进行优先级排序,确保关键需求得到及时满足。
- 需求变更管理: 外包项目中需求的变更是常见的,外包需求管理工具可以帮助企业追踪和管理需求的变更,确保变更被适当地记录和实施。
- 沟通和协作: 提供实时的沟通和协作工具,帮助企业与外包合作伙伴进行交流和讨论,减少沟通误差和项目延迟。
- 报告和分析: 提供各种报告和分析功能,帮助企业监控项目进展和绩效,并做出及时的决策和调整。
3. 外包需求管理工具的优势有哪些?
外包需求管理工具的优势包括:
- 提高效率: 外包需求管理工具可以帮助企业更好地组织和管理外包项目的需求,提高项目执行的效率和准确性。
- 增强沟通: 通过提供实时的沟通和协作工具,外包需求管理工具可以促进企业与外包合作伙伴之间的沟通和协作,减少沟通误差和延迟。
- 降低风险: 外包需求管理工具可以帮助企业更好地控制和管理外包项目的需求变更,减少项目风险和不确定性。
- 提高透明度: 外包需求管理工具提供实时的报告和分析功能,帮助企业监控项目进展和绩效,增加项目的透明度和可见性。
- 提升质量: 外包需求管理工具可以帮助企业更好地理解和分析外包项目的需求,从而提高项目交付的质量和客户满意度。